WebHurricane Katrina was the largest and 3rd strongest hurricane ever recorded to make landfall in the US. [1] In New Orleans, the levees were designed for Category 3, but Katrina peaked at a Category 5 hurricane, with winds up to 175 mph. [2] The final death toll was at 1,836, primarily from Louisiana (1,577) and Mississippi (238).
